Sting WWE Debut: [VIDEO] WWE Teases Sting vs. Triple H Match Amid WrestleMania 31 Rumors

The WWE appears to be all-in on a match between Triple H and Steve "Sting" Borden for WrestleMania 31 as they released a teaser video about a potential matchup between the two.

Amid speculation that "The Vigilante" Sting will wrestle his first WWE match -- and possibly the last bout of his career -- at WrestleMania 31 on March 29 at Levi's Stadium in California, the WWE released a new "Fantasy Matchup" YouTube video teasing a contest between the former WCW and TNA icon and "The Game."

The video opens up with a look back at Michael Cole and Triple H talking about Sting potentially entering a WWE ring someday.

The vignette then flashes back to Survivor Series last month where Sting got into a physical altercation with Triple H and then helped Dolph Ziggler pin Seth Rollins to win the main event for Team Cena and cause The Authority to lose power.

It was reported after Sting's shocking debut at Survivor Series that he signed a six-appearance deal with the company, the first of which was used that night in St. Louis.

The WWE then spliced different segments and interviews of the two into the teaser to further the feud and the continuity of the storyline.

"Me vs. Triple H, it's kind of like now or never," Sting says in the video. "The wave is coming into shore and I'd say [it's] about time something happens."

The WWE then added Triple H's retort to Sting's debut into the video.

"Sting, I am not sure why you decided to come here," Triple H says. "Maybe it was some kind of attempt to stand in the ring with me for 30 seconds and make your career relevant."

The video then cut to Cole talking to Triple H about a potential match with Sting.

"It's pretty obvious [what would happen], isn't it? I'm gonna Pedigree him right in the middle [of the ring]," Triple H said.

Sting countered alluding to his Scorpion Death Drop finisher,: "I think it's probably next to impossible to end up in a Pedigree situation if you've been dropped on the back of your head."

There were rumors over the last couple of years that Sting would face The Undertaker, but with questions surrounding "The Deadman's" future, it's doubtful the WWE will be putting that match together.

Sting vs. Undertaker was rumored for WrestleMania XXX, but the company failed to get a deal done with "The Vigilante" and opted to book current WWE World Heavyweight Champion Brock Lesnar to beat Undertaker and end The Streak.

The Undertaker was hurt during the match with "The Beast", and it's now uncertain if he'll compete at WrestleMania 31 or sit this year out.

The current rumors call for Triple H to face Sting while if healthy, The Undertaker would clash with the "Eater of Worlds" Bray Wyatt.

Sting was still open to facing 'Taker this year without The Streak, but he also named Triple H as a possible opponent a few months ago in an interview with WWE.com.

With the latest video teaser, it appears Triple H vs. Sting is destined for the "Show of Shows" on March 29.
